African Grey Parrots
African grey parrots have for a long time been awed by avian lovers with their remarkable intelligence and playful personalities. They can mimic human speech, solve problems, and form strong emotional bonds with their owners.

A well-balanced diet is essential for a healthy bird. A diet that is top-quality pellets and fresh fruits, vegetables and nuts can keep your parrot healthy. The quality of the feathers of your bird will depend on the type of diet you feed it. Avoid food items that contain corn or seeds because they could cause your bird to develop a fatty liver.
It is an excellent idea to schedule regular visits with an avian veterinarian. These visits will ensure that your bird is getting the proper care it needs. They will also be able to spot any health issues early, which will help your bird live a long and healthy life. Regular vet visits will also help your bird to avoid stress. Parrots are sensitive to stress. Therefore, reducing stress at home will help improve their overall health.

The smaller subspecies, called the Timneh African Grey parrot, is gaining in popularity. It is from a smaller area of Guinea and Liberia, and has a darker shade than its larger Congo cousin. The white scalloped edge can be seen on the dark feathers of its head and back.

It's crucial to establish an eating schedule for your baby parrot immediately you bring your pet at home. Set a feeding time each day and stick to it. Babies who are fed according to a set schedule tend to build confidence in their abilities to get food on their own. This makes them less likely to require hand-feeding later on.
The size of the baby's crop is a great way to assess the baby's eating habits. A crop that is empty is a sign of hunger. Most babies require to eat around 12 percent of their body weight every feeding. This is a good rule of thumb, but the exact amount could differ according to the species and age.
It is messy to feed birds, especially at the beginning. It is important to wash your hands thoroughly before and after handling the bird. If you do not clean your hands thoroughly an unclean fingertip can contaminate the food that the parrot eats next.
It's not a great idea to feed African greys commercial seed mixes, which are high in fat and deficient in calcium, vitamins and other nutrients. It is also not recommended to let a pet go through a large bowl of seeds and selectively consume only a few types, as they may not be getting the nutrients they require from those particular seeds.

In the wild, African gray parrots can get a variety of seeds as well as other food items that give them an adequate and balanced diet. The majority of commercial seed mixes sold by pet stores and breeders contain lots of fat and are low in calcium and vitamin A. If fed by themselves, can trigger serious health issues for captive African grays. Owners should consult with a veterinarian for nutritional advice. The vet will advise the best food choices for African grey parrots, and will also recommend a feeding schedule.
